EVT/DVT/PVT Gate Review Skill
Phase gates exist because hardware mistakes compound: an issue waved through EVT costs 10× at DVT and 100× in the field. This skill runs the gate the way a strong NPI lead does — score against written exit criteria, triage every open issue as blocker or waiver, read yield with its denominator, and make a recommendation someone can be held to.
What This Skill Produces
- A scored exit-criteria checklist for the phase under review
- An open-issue triage table (blocker / waiver / defer) with rationale
- A yield readout by test station with failure Pareto
- A waiver register with class, owner, expiry, and containment
- A go / conditional-go / no-go recommendation with the conditions written down
Required Inputs
Ask for these if not provided; run the review on partial data but mark unverifiable criteria [no data — cannot score], never assumed-pass:
- Which gate — EVT, DVT, or PVT exit (or entry to the next phase)
- Build results — units built, units passing, failures by test station or symptom
- Open issue list — bugs/defects with severity and status
- Exit criteria if the program has them; otherwise use the reference set below and say so
- Schedule pressure — the real next-build date, so the recommendation is honest about trade-offs
Gate Framework
Reference exit criteria (adapt to the program's own if provided):
| Criterion | EVT exit | DVT exit | PVT exit |
|---|---|---|---|
| Proves | Design works (works-like) | Design is reliable & certifiable (looks-like/works-like) | Factory can build it at rate |
| Tooling | Proto/soft tooling OK | Off near-final tooling | Production tooling, production line |
| Functional yield | ≥ ~80% with failures understood | ≥ ~90% |
